I grew up being taught a few bible stories backwards. Interesting, that only as an adult, did the Holy Spirit straighten out the false teachings of man. Was anyone else out there taught this story backwards??

Here it is:

The Kingdom of Heaven is like a pearl merchant on the lookout for choice pearls. When he discovered a pearl of great value, he sold everything he owned and bought it!

Matthew13: vs 45

Now, I was raised believing that this was a somber warning. That the Kingdom was a treasure and I had to give up EVERYTHING to obtain it. But look again—

“The Kingdom of Heaven is like a pearl merchant”

Wait a minute—look again: “The Kingdom of Heaven is like a pearl merchant on the lookout for choice pearls.”

Let that sink in.

The Kingdom is looking---NOT me!. The Kingdom. What was the Kingdom looking for?? Pearls. Choice pearls.

When He found one, more valuable than any he’d ever seen before: ” he sold everything he owned and bought it!”

So, what is this priceless pearl? Why, it’s ME..and YOU! He gave up everything! His throne, His place next to the Father, His Glory, His riches…His very life…EVERYTHING. To purchase….ME!!!! He loved me that much! He loved you that much! He wanted US with him THAT MUCH!! He thinks we are WORTH that much!!!!

I was raised to believe that I am nothing. Worthless in the eyes of God. Sadly, many doctrines of man teach this. But that is NOT what Jesus said. He said we are “of great value”—priceless—worth everything---EVERYTHING!! And then he “put his money where his mouth is”!

Did He tell the seller "Well, you have to buff that thing up first. It's not quite pretty and shiny enough for me to buy it! It's a little lopsided and there is a ding right there. My neighbor thinks it's pretty tacky, too. You need to work on it a while! I'll come back and check again when it's more worthy!"

Nope! He went out immediately, and made good and sure that it was HIS. Right then and there!

Nothing any human being ever says about me trumps that! I’m worth everything…EVERYTHING…to God. Wow!! Ain’t that sumpthin’?!?!?!?!

Someone on another blog said that my asking a question related to a particular scripture was “out of context” and therefore “manure’. HHmmm…manure, you say?

As it happens, I live WAY out in the country, and out here in the sticks, manure is quite useful. It’s very helpful in increasing the production of fruit in the orchards and gardens around here. How’s our fruit growing, my brothers and sisters? I know it’s still early in the season, but let’s just wander out to the fruit orchard together and take a gander….

Love. How’s our love coming? Just how loved do our brothers and sisters feel while we’re ripping into them with all we have, casting vile aspersions upon their intelligences and character? Or perhaps the scriptures meant only the love you feel coming down to you from above? Possible. Not likely, but possible. Need any manure there around the love tree?

Joy? How much joy are we spreading around when we insult those whom the Lord gave His very Life’s Blood for, simply so that He could once again have a relationship with them? But then again, we sometimes do seem quite gleeful while doing so. Perhaps that is the joy that was meant? Maybe we don’t need any manure under that tree. Or do we?

Peace? How much peace is swirling around us? Do our words create controversy and uproar, or are they like oil on water? How about just a little manure under the peace tree? Just a tiny little bit? Wouldn’t hurt anything.

Patience? How patient are we with those poor souls who are weaker than we, who are blessed with so much less knowledge, who stumble, make mistakes, and come to their family here to confess and find comfort and support? Do we show compassion and reach out with a loving hand, or do our words squash them like so many bugs on our grilles? There is plenty of manure for the orchard. Plenty.

Kindness?? How kind are our words? Are our brothers and sisters brought to tears by the kindness of our interactions with them? Are our words, spoken to those who so obviously don’t know as much as we do, kind and sweet? Special on manure….3 bags for a dollar.

Goodness? Is our righteousness any better than the filthy rags mere mortals admit to? “Perfect love can only come from perfect good, and there is only one source of good, …there is none good but one, that is, God:”… and maybe us? Maybe? Ya think??? I’m not so sure! Chicken manure or steer? Both fertilize equally well.

Faith? Do we have faith that God can work His Perfect Will, that the Holy Spirit can and will convict and reprove those of His children in need of it, or must we help Him along, just to be certain that the job is done in a correct and timely manner? After all, where would the Holy Spirit be without us to do His job? Manure available, composted well to be used immediately in your garden.

Gentleness? Is our touch upon the lives of our sensitive, aching brother or sister soft, sweet, and filled with tenderness? Or do we have all the gentleness of a steam roller on hot asphalt as we encounter those who need something a bit less “enthusiastic”? Lots of manure in the storehouse, just waiting to be spread in your orchard.

Self-control? Can we sit back patiently and wait for God to do that which we know He should, or must we burst forth with the words that we just KNOW God would use if He were here?? Can we sit on our hands and see what happens; wait and see if maybe God can do His thing without our jumping right in and doing it for Him? Even just once? Manure, spread frequently in the fruit orchard, guarantees a bumper crop.

“All scripture is inspired by God and is useful to teach us what is wrong in our lives. It straightens us out and teaches us to do what is right. It is God’s way of preparing us in every way , fully equipped for every good thing God wants us to do.” 2 Timothy 3: 16-17

No equivocation there. Whether we like it or not, whether or not we pontificate that it is “out of context” and therefore “manure”. We all need a little more of that “manure” in our “orchards”. I know I could use some.
